Safari

Safari is now associated with hunting, but originally the word means travel. It’s just that the first travelers went to Africa exclusively with weapons – and over time, the concept began to mean hunting. However, at the end of the 20th century, due to the mass shooting of wild animals, safari as hunting was prohibited.

Now this concept is used to designate a jeep trip to the wilderness. Instead of a weapon – binoculars, you cannot do without them, as well as modern weapons – cameras, camcorders, smartphones.

Safari for tourists is organized in accordance with special rules, in permitted places, with the participation of accompanying persons. Ranger guides must be licensed. And only they can have a weapon – to protect against wild animals in an emergency.

People who come on safari are accommodated in cottages on the territory of the national park. After sunset, it is forbidden to move around the territory without a local escort-employee. Here, not only tourists observe the life of wild animals in their natural environment, but also vice versa – animals can follow the movements of tourists, attack and cause harm.

Organize individual group safari programs. The latter are several times more expensive.
The greatest interest among tourists is caused by the big African five – lion, leopard, rhino, buffalo, elephant.

Masai Mara, Kenya

Masai Mara National Park is the main tourist destination in Kenya. The country is poor, however, Masai Mara attracts tourists not with a developed infrastructure, but with an unforgettable local nature, and also take part in a safari.

The natural conditions here are quite mild – it is hot during the day, but there is no strong heat, since the park is located at an altitude of 1650 meters above sea level. In March-April and November, it rains in the evening and at night.

Masai Mara is one of the most frequently visited African national parks. This place is of particular interest among tourists from June to October. At this time, animals migrate through the park – antelopes, zebras. And then predators appear – lions, cheetahs. Therefore, during this period, you can not only admire the animals in the wild, but also witness the hunt.

In the national park, you can order a hot air balloon flight – and watch the animals in the savanna from above.

Lions are considered the main local attraction. The reserve has a special marsh pride that has been watched for over 30 years. From the car you can look at the lions very close – metal cars are not of interest to animals, and you cannot get out of them – the behavior of humans and animals in such conditions is difficult to control.

Serengeti, Tanzania

The national park is located in Tanzania, it is the largest national park in Africa, it stretches for about 15 thousand kilometers. This place is especially attractive because on the one hand it borders on the second deepest lake in the world – Victoria, on the other hand there is a point no less attractive for tourists – a mountain

Kilimanjaro

The most attractive season for tourists is the great drought season – during this time migration takes place. In late October-November, hundreds of people gather to see hundreds of thousands of animals unite in huge herds in search of water and food. The “African Five” is also found here. Only it will hardly be possible to meet rhinos – there are too few of them left in Tanzania.

At the edge of the national park, tourists can visit Ngorongoro, the crater of an extinct volcano. However, this area should not be traveled without a guide – according to estimates, this is where the largest number of wild animals in the entire national park.
